Oppressive Fear - Week 2

June 2011

One of my campers this week struggled with an oppressive spirit of fear. She did know Jesus as her Savior, yet, she was afraid of being separated from her mother for a whole week. This fear evidenced itself during the services, at night, and at random times during the day. She talked to me on Monday night. We then took some time to look at Isaiah 26:3 and discussed how God’s power was able to help her specifically in this time. She claimed two verses and wrote them on a 3x5 card to carry with her around camp. She was learning to ‘take every thought captive.’ I was not sure if she would make it through the week, but I prayed that God would show His power mighty in her life. I am excited to share with you, that she made it! God was able to challenge her and strengthen her during the week. Too often I limit God by my lack of trust in Him. He is definitely teaching me this summer the revolutionary concept of KNOWING my God and loving Him.
Thank you for praying! It is only God who can and does change hearts and lives!
